Plants native to Pennsylvania provide exactly the right food, shelter, and nesting sites for the birds, butterflies, and beneficial pollinators that live in and migrate through our area, and at just the right time in their life cycles!  Native plants are adapted to our climate, soil, and moisture levels and are the easiest to maintain.
